Part I. The Fundamentals

You or an organization with which you're affiliated have data to collect, consolidate, organize, summarize, and report. Moving from scraps of paper, shoeboxes of receipts, or folders and file drawers of forms to an automated system requires a plan and the understanding of some basic concepts.

The chapters in this part provide an overview of database basics for those new to computer database management systems. They also cover how FileMaker facilitates your implementation for both new database users and those experienced with other database management systems and provide a summary for experienced FileMaker users of what's been added to FileMaker Pro 9 to make database development and management tasks easier.
